Abstract

An apparatus for modifying an effective steering angle of a steerable propulsor of a marine vessel includes a structure configured to deflect at least a portion of a stream produced by the steerable propulsor to modify the effective steering angle. The structure is configured to be attached to a steering nozzle of the steerable propulsor, positioned within the stream after the stream has exited the steerable propulsor, or both.

1 . An apparatus for modifying an effective steering angle of a steerable propulsor of a marine vessel, the apparatus comprising:
 a structure configured to deflect at least a portion of a stream produced by the steerable propulsor to modify the effective steering angle, the structure being configured to be:   A) attached to a steering nozzle of the steerable propulsor; and/or   B) positioned within the stream after the stream has exited the steerable propulsor, wherein the at least a portion of the stream deflected by the structure has a directional component in an aft direction of the marine vessel,   wherein the structure does not include a reversing deflector.   
     
     
         2 . The apparatus of  claim 1 , wherein the structure comprises a deflector or an interceptor. 
     
     
         3 . The apparatus of  claim 2 , wherein the structure comprises a deflector including at least one vane. 
     
     
         4 . The apparatus of  claim 1 , wherein the structure is configured to move to change the effective steering angle of the steerable propulsor. 
     
     
         5 . The apparatus of  claim 1 , wherein the structure is configured to move in a direction toward or away from the stream. 
     
     
         6 . The apparatus of  claim 5 , wherein the structure is configured to be actuated in a direction toward or away from the stream. 
     
     
         7 . The apparatus of  claim 1 , wherein the structure is configured to be permanently attached to the marine vessel or detachable. 
     
     
         8 . The apparatus of  claim 1 , wherein the structure is configured to be attached to the steering nozzle. 
     
     
         9 . The apparatus of  claim 8 , wherein the structure is configured to move with the steering nozzle. 
     
     
         10 . The apparatus of  claim 8 , wherein the structure is configured to be attached to an inside of the steering nozzle. 
     
     
         11 . The apparatus of  claim 1 , wherein the structure is configured to be attached behind the steerable propulsor. 
     
     
         12 . The apparatus of  claim 1 , wherein the structure comprises an interceptor. 
     
     
         13 . The apparatus of  claim 12 , wherein the interceptor is curved or straight. 
     
     
         14 . The apparatus of  claim 1 , wherein the structure is configured to be positioned within the stream after the stream has exited the steerable propulsor, wherein the at least a portion of the stream deflected by the structure has a directional component in an aft direction of the marine vessel. 
     
     
         15 . The apparatus of  claim 14 , wherein the structure is configured to be attached to a transom of the marine vessel or a steering nozzle of the steerable propulsor. 
     
     
         16 . The apparatus of  claim 15 , wherein the structure is configured to be attached to a transom of the marine vessel and comprises at least one vane. 
     
     
         17 . The apparatus of  claim 1 , wherein the steerable propulsor comprises a steerable propeller. 
     
     
         18 . (canceled) 
     
     
         19 . The apparatus of  claim 1 , wherein the structure maintains a forward-aft directional component of the at least a portion of the stream primarily in the aft direction of the marine vessel. 
     
     
         20 .- 24 . (canceled) 
     
     
         25 . A control system for a marine vessel, comprising:
 a processor configured to receive a steering command for the marine vessel, and, when the steering command commands zero steering angle or a steering angle below a threshold, the processor is configured to control a steering nozzle to angle the steering nozzle such that an interceptor of the steering nozzle is positioned in a direction away from a stream flowing through the steering nozzle.   
     
     
         26 .- 27 . (canceled) 
     
     
         28 . A method of operating a control system of a marine vessel, comprising:
 receiving, by a processor, a steering command for the marine vessel; and   when the steering command commands zero steering angle or a steering angle below a threshold, controlling, by the processor, a steering nozzle to angle the steering nozzle such that an interceptor of the steering nozzle is positioned in a direction away from a stream flowing through the steering nozzle.
